Overhead
The indirect costs or expenses related to the operation of a business that are not directly tied to a specific product or service.
Job Order Cost Accounting
A method of accounting that accumulates costs for each job or project separately, often used in manufacturing or service industries.
Direct Labor Costs
Expenses associated with employees who directly contribute to the manufacturing or production of goods.
Work in Process
Partially finished goods that are in production but have not yet been completed at a specific point in time.
